Das "Dialogfenster zur Bezahlsimulation (zum Testen)" ermöglicht es Ihnen zum einen die Funktionen des Payment Modules ausführlich zu testen ohne zwingend externe Bezahlhardware zur Verfügung zu haben, zum anderen können Sie es aber auch nutzen, um eigene Bezahlfunktionen auf Scriptbasis zu verwirklichen.
Testmodus
Das "Dialogfenster zur Bezahlsimulation" erlaubt es Ihnen, die Credit- und
Debitfunktionen des Payment Modules ohne Bezahlgerät zu testen. Im Browser wird
hierzu ein Dialog angezeigt, der es Ihnen erlaubt, Guthaben ein- bzw.
auszubuchen. Für den
Surfzeitbegrenzer
(Timelimiter) ist übrigens auch keine weitere Hardware notwendig.
Scriptmodus
Das ScriptDevice
Object des
SiteKiosk Object Model wurde insbesondere dazu entwickelt, um Payment Module Konten von
einem anderen PC/Server aus verwalten zu können. Im Klartext: Sie können
Benutzerkonten, die sich auf einem Server befinden, mit Hilfe des Scriptdevices
abrechnen/verwalten (Freischaltung durch Codeeingabe).
Da hier von Seiten der Kunden unterschiedlichste Lösungsansätze denkbar sind,
wurde von PROVISIO ein generelles Konzept implementiert, welches zusammen mit
dem Network
Object des SiteKiosk Object Model die Kommunikation durch das HTTP-Protokoll erlaubt. Zum besseren
Verständnis wurde hierzu von uns ein umfangreiches Tutorial entwickelt.
1. Optionen
Für den Testmodus ist es irrelevant, welche Checkboxen Sie unter dem Feld "Initiale Einstellungen" aktiviert haben.
1.1 Script & Test Gerät aktivieren
Aktiviert bzw. deaktiviert das Gerät.
1.2 Test Modus einschalten (erlaubt manuelles Einbuchen)
Aktivieren Sie diese Option, wenn Sie das Gerät zum Testen verwenden wollen. Soll es für eigene Bezahlscripte genutzt werden, sollten Sie diese Option deaktivieren, dann wird der der Standarddialog zum manuellen Buchen nicht mehr angezeigt und kann durch einen eigenen Dialog ersetzt werden (
siehe Tutorial).
2. Initiale Einstellungen (nur für den Scriptmodus relevant)
2.1 Internes Konto aktivieren (Regelmäßiges Abbuchen)
Wenn Sie diese Option aktivieren, wird das Payment Module einmal pro Minute von
dem Konto des Script Geräts den in der Konfiguration festgelegten Betrag
abbuchen.
2.2 Wechselgeld zurückbuchen (z.B. Restgeld bei Logout)
Mit dieser Funktion wird das Verhalten des Kontos bei einer eventuellen
Rückzahlung festgelegt. Ist die Option aktiviert, übernimmt das Script,
welches das Gerät steuert, die benötigten Aktionen für den Rückbuchvorgang.
2.3 Volatil (Kontostand kann sich spontan ändern)
Diese Option besagt, dass der Kontostand vom Script Gerät nicht nur linear
abläuft, sondern z.B. durch bestimmte Einflüsse seinen Betrag plötzlich ändern
kann oder sogar auf einmal gar kein Betrag mehr vorhanden ist.
Diese Funktion
ist für ein Gerät, welches sich Daten z.B. von einem Server holt, gedacht. Fällt
die Verbindung zum Server auf einmal aus, kann das Script den Kontostand
löschen, um so Missbrauch zu verhindern.
Siehe auch
Nach oben